A pneumatic actuator in a pneumatic transmission that converts the pressure energy of a compressed gas into mechanical energy and produces a rotational motion. The commonly used air pressure motor is a positive displacement air motor, which uses the volume change of the working cavity to do work, and is divided into vane type, piston type and gear type.
An air motor is a device that converts the pressure energy of compressed air into rotating mechanical energy. Its function is equivalent to that of an electric motor or a hydraulic motor, that is, the output torque is used to drive the mechanism for rotational motion.
